RDUS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review

142 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Radius Health, Inc. (RDUS)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$1.59B — up 25% from $1.28B a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in RDUS was balanced in Q2 2016: 22 funds opened new positions, 22 closed out, 55 added to existing stakes and 37 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fiera Capital (Canada), opening a new position worth an estimated $20.3M. The largest seller was Susquehanna International Group, exiting entirely with an estimated $11.6M sold.
